How to access assets folder from Qt on ios?
-
'm writing cross-platform mobile application using Qt/QML. The app installs along with a small sqlite database that at start copied from assets to application data location and than should be accessed by the app. For this purpose I have DatabaseManager class. It contains function that provide path to assets on different platforms:
@QString DatabaseManager::assetsPath()
{
QString assetsPath;
#ifdef Q_OS_WIN
assetsPath = QDir::toNativeSeparators("assets:/../database");
#endif#ifdef Q_OS_ANDROID
assetsPath = QDir::toNativeSeparators("assets:/database");
#endif#ifdef Q_OS_IOS
assetsPath = QDir::toNativeSeparators("assets:/database");
#endif#ifdef Q_OS_MAC
assetsPath = QDir::toNativeSeparators("assets:/database");
#endifreturn assetsPath;
}@
Assets deployed in .pro file with following code:
@folder_qml.source = qml/HookahMixes
folder_qml.target = qmlfolder_db.source = database
folder_db.target = .DEPLOYMENTFOLDERS = folder_qml folder_db@
The problem is that "assets:/" prefix works well on Windows and Android but doesn't work for ios and Mac OS. So the question is: what path to assets should I use to find database on that platforms?
